The Story of Roz Varon and Glenn Kedzie

Yes, Roz Varon is married. She has been for over 20 years.

She tied the knot with Glenn Kedzie on June 11, 2005. It wasn't just some small courthouse affair; it was a "Made in Chicago" fairy tale. They had a gala reception at the historic Marshall Field’s (now Macy’s) on State Street, specifically in the iconic Walnut Room. Think Eli’s cheesecake, the Allan Kaye Orchestra, and a honeymoon in Hawaii.

Glenn isn't in the TV business. He’s the president of Big Timber Landscape Company. While Roz was navigating the morning news desk, Glenn was building a successful business on the ground.

A Partnership Through the Toughest Times

The strength of their marriage was tested almost immediately. Just one year after their wedding, in 2006, Roz was diagnosed with Stage 4 Metastatic Breast Cancer.

Most people would crumble. But Glenn didn't.

He was there for every single oncologist appointment. He was there when she lost her hair and when they filmed segments at home to show viewers the reality of the fight. Roz has frequently mentioned how he stepped up to help raise her daughter, Sara, as his own. They became a blended family, navigating the "rough patches" that come with merging lives, all while facing a life-threatening illness.

Family Life Beyond the Camera

When you ask about Roz Varon’s marriage, you’re really asking about her family. For years, her world revolved around her daughter, Sara Beth Janz.

Sara was Roz’s only child, born from a previous marriage to Edward Janz. If you watched ABC7, you saw Sara grow up. She appeared on the morning show as a baby and eventually became a regular fixture in Roz’s social media updates and travel stories.

The Recent Tragedy

It is impossible to talk about Roz Varon's family today without acknowledging the immense loss they suffered recently.

In early January 2025, Sara passed away unexpectedly due to medical complications. She was only 29 years old. She had recently married her husband, Darien "DJ" Jackson, and moved to Albuquerque, New Mexico.

This hit the Chicago community hard. Roz, who had spent her career sharing her life's highs and lows with viewers, was suddenly grieving a loss no parent should have to face. Since then, Roz and Glenn have focused their energy on honoring Sara’s legacy. They established the Sara Beth Janz Memorial Scholarship Fund to help students pursuing careers in television, a nod to Sara’s own work with the TV Academy.

Life After Retirement in 2026

Roz officially signed off from ABC7 on April 5, 2024. After 35 years of 2 a.m. alarms, she earned the right to sleep in.

So, what does life look like for her now?

  • Advocacy: She remains a massive voice for breast cancer awareness and animal welfare, working with groups like PAWS Chicago and the Anti-Cruelty Society.
  • Travel: She literally wrote the book on it (On the Road with Roz). She still loves road trips, though they carry a different weight now.
  • Community: She is deeply involved in her synagogue, Oak Park Temple B'nai Abraham Zion.
  • Legacy: Most of her public-facing work now involves "Stars for Sara" events and fundraising for the scholarship fund.
